Product Specifications

Specification Detail
Clumping Type Quick Clump Bentonite
Particle Size 1.5 – 3.0 mm
Dust Level Low (under 2%)
냄새 제어 Activated Charcoal & Baking Soda
Packaging Sizes 5, 10, 20 lbs bags
